当前位置:大发SEO >> seo优化 >> 网站优化

网站的架构优化怎么做

seo优化 网站优化 2024-05-13 951

摘要:网站架构优化是提升网站性能、可维护性和用户体验的关键步骤。以下是一些常见的方法和策略:1. 提升网站速度: - 优化资源加载:使用内容分发网络(CDN)分发静态资源,如图片、CSS和JavaScript文件。 - 减少HTTP请求:合并...

网站架构优化是提升网站性能、可维护性和用户体验的关键步骤。以下是一些常见的方法和策略:

网站的架构优化怎么做

1. 提升网站速度

- 优化资源加载:使用内容分发网络(CDN)分发静态资源,如图片、CSS和JavaScript文件。

- 减少HTTP请求:合并CSS和JavaScript文件,使用CSS Sprites技术合并图片。

- 启用压缩:使用Gzip或Brotli对CSS、HTML及JavaScript文件进行压缩。

2. 改善网站性能

- 使用缓存策略:配置浏览器缓存,通过设置适当的缓存头减轻服务器负担。

- 数据库优化:使用索引、查询缓存及适当的数据库范式化或反范式化以提高查询效率。

- 异步加载脚本:利用异步或延迟加载技术,减少对浏览器主线程的阻塞。

3. 提高可扩展性和稳定性

- 采用微服务架构:将单体应用拆分为多个服务,易于维护和扩展。

- 使用容器化技术:如Docker,提高应用部署的灵活性和环境一致性。

- 负载均衡:通过负载均衡器分发流量,防止单个服务器过载。

4. 增强安全性

- 使用HTTPS:加密传输内容,保护用户数据。

- 安全头设置:配置Content Security Policy(CSP)、X-Content-Type-Options等安全头。

- 输入验证和防护:防止SQL注入、XSS攻击等常见漏洞。

5. 优化用户体验

- 响应式设计:确保网站在各种设备上都能良好展示和使用。

- 减少页面重定向:尽量降低页面跳转次数,提高加载速度。

- 友好的导航和结构:清晰的导航栏和面包屑导航,帮助用户更快找到所需信息。

6. 监控和分析

- 性能监测工具:利用Google Lighthouse、GTmetrix等工具来评估网站性能。

- 日志与错误分析:配置日志系统,定期分析访问日志与错误日志以提前发现并解决问题。

通过以上方法,网站的架构优化可以有效提升网站的整体性能和用户满意度。定期监测和持续优化是长期保持网站高效运行的重要保障。

相关推荐
友情链接